The FACEs project is a not for profit social enterprise providing therapeutic recovery for children and adults who have experienced and are affected by Adverse Childhood Experiences of any kind.

FACEs is registered with the British Complementary Medicine Association, Associate Member of the Anti-Bullying Alliance, and is an Associate of Freedom from Abuse.

Established in 2018, the programme consists of a team of professional 5 Awakenings Therapists who are prepared to offer time voluntarily for groups and individuals affected by ACEs – adverse childhood experiences and PTSD.

The project also offers a professional coaching programme for pastoral care and senior mental health leads in schools and colleges, care organisations and NHS.
